In-Band Estimation of Optical Signal-to-Noise Ratio From Equalized Signals in Digital Coherent Receivers

TL;DR: A novel method of in-band estimation of optical signal-to-noise ratio (OSNR) using a digital coherent receiver, where OSNR is determined from second- and fourth-order statistical moments of equalized signals in any modulation format is proposed.

Blind equalization and carrier-phase recovery in QPSK coherent optical receivers based on modified constant-modulus algorithm

TL;DR: A fully-blind scheme for equalization and carrier-phase recovery in QPSK coherent optical receivers, which is based on the modified CMA, is proposed and experimentally verified.

Modified CMA based blind equalization and carrier-phase recovery in PDM-QPSK coherent optical receivers

TL;DR: A novel equalization and carrier-phase recovery algorithm, both based on modified constant-modulus algorithm (CMA), is proposed for polarization-division multiplexed quadrature phase-shift keying (PDM-QPSK) systems.

Least radial distance based carrier phase recovery for 16-QAM coherent optical systems

TL;DR: In this article, the least radial distance based carrier-phase recovering method for 16-QAM coherent optical systems was proposed and demonstrated, which has less than 2dB SNR penalty when laser linewidth-symbol-duration-product product Δv Ts ≅ 1 × 10-4 range.
